WAVERLY, Iowa-- The Wartburg softball team (15-17 overall, 5-11 IIAC) split the doubleheader with Buena Vista (21-15, 6-10) Saturday. BV took the first one 3-2, but the Knights claimed the finale, 7-5.
In the first game, the Orange and Black took the early 1-0 lead in the first as it took advantage of a fielding error. Buena Vista answered with two in the second on an RBI single and double, to make it 2-1.
Wartburg tied it in the third as junior Liz Roby-Miklus (Ankeny) scored on classmate Kailee O'Brien's (Altoona) double to left. BV scored the go-ahead run in the fourth on another RBI double.
No baserunners from either team advanced past first for the duration of the game. O'Brien was 2-3 at the plate
In the finale, the Knights jumped to a 4-0 lead in the first. Buena Vista sliced the margin to one on a two-run home run and a solo homer in the second. The Orange and Black answered with two in the second to make it 6-3.
Wartburg added another run in the third on an RBI single from junior Hannah Onken (Jefferson). BV tallied two in the fourth which made it 7-5.
Freshman Lauren Reicks (Cresco) earned the save. Roby-Miklus went 2-4 with two runs scored and senior Mara Forsyth (Charles City) was also 2-4 with two RBIs.
The Knights conclude their season Tuesday on the road against Grinnell at 3:30 p.m
